Start with a simple Sedona plan

Sedona is easiest when you plan by area instead of trying to cross town repeatedly. Pick one main outdoor or scenic focus for the day, then choose meals and shopping nearby.

  • Choose lodging based on your daily priorities: walkability, scenery, quiet, resort amenities, or trail access.
  • Use the map pages before you go so restaurants, trailheads, shops, and lodging are grouped together.
  • Build in extra time for traffic, parking, photos, weather changes, and spontaneous overlooks.
  • Plan early mornings for popular outdoor stops and save shopping, galleries, and meals for mid-day or afternoon.

A good first-time structure

DayBest focusSimple plan
Arrival daySettle inCheck in, choose a nearby dinner, and catch a low-effort sunset or scenic drive.
First full dayRed rock viewsStart early with one main hike, viewpoint, or tour. Add lunch nearby, then relax or browse shops.
Second full dayCulture + sceneryVisit galleries, local shops, wellness stops, or a second scenic area with less driving.
Departure dayEasy morningBreakfast, one short stop, and a flexible departure plan.

What to confirm before you leave

  • Check current weather and heat conditions, especially for outdoor plans.
  • Confirm restaurant hours and reservation policies.
  • Check shuttle schedules or trailhead access before relying on a specific parking plan.
  • Review Red Rock Pass or day-use fee requirements for forest-managed parking areas.
  • Download maps or save directions because cell service can vary near trailheads and canyon areas.
